How Spa Repair Adapts to Pittsburgh's Climate Through Every Season
Pittsburgh's four distinct seasons each bring different pressures on spa systems, and staying ahead of seasonal wear keeps repairs manageable year round.
Spa Care After Pittsburgh, PA Winters End
Spring in Pittsburgh brings thawing ground and fluctuating temperatures that can reveal damage done during the cold months. Homeowners in Fox Chapel and Presto often discover cracked seals or jet issues once they begin using their spas again after winter. A spring inspection catches these problems early before the warm season gets underway.
Peak-Season Spa Repair for Pittsburgh, PA Summers
Summer in Pittsburgh brings humidity and extended spa use, which accelerates wear on pumps, filters, and seals. Homeowners in Bridgeville and Morgan see higher demand on spa systems during warm months, making it a good time to schedule a checkup and coordinate with professional emergency plumbing support if a sudden failure occurs during peak use.
Pre-Winter Spa Readiness for Pittsburgh, PA Homes
Fall is the right time to prepare spa systems for Pittsburgh's cold season. Dropping temperatures in neighborhoods like Homestead and Verona can stress plumbing connections and heating elements if they enter winter in poor condition. A fall service visit addresses worn components before freezing weather arrives and makes repairs more difficult.
Protecting Spa Systems Through Pittsburgh, PA Cold
Winter in Pittsburgh brings sustained freezing temperatures that put spa plumbing at real risk. Homes in Allison Park and Munhall with outdoor or garage-adjacent spas need particular attention to insulation and heating element function. Keeping a spa properly maintained through winter prevents the kind of damage that leads to full component replacement come spring.
